Description

Terbijey 250 by Ellanjey is a potent, broad-spectrum oral antifungal medication containing Terbinafine Hydrochloride I.P. equivalent to Terbinafine 250 mg. Terbinafine belongs to the allylamine class of antifungals and is considered the gold standard for the treatment of dermatophyte infections, particularly onychomycosis (nail fungus). Unlike many other antifungal agents that are fungistatic (stop fungal growth), Terbinafine is fungicidal (kills fungi), leading to higher cure rates and shorter treatment durations.

FAQs:

1. What is Terbijey 250 used for?
Terbijey 250 is used for onychomycosis (toenail and fingernail fungus), tinea capitis (scalp ringworm), and severe/resistant dermatophyte infections of the skin (tinea corporis, tinea cruris, tinea pedis/athlete’s foot). It is the gold standard for nail fungus.

2. How long does it take to see results for nail fungus?
Visible results (clear nail growth at the base) typically appear after 4-8 weeks of treatment. The full course for toenails is 12 weeks, but complete regrowth of a healthy toenail takes 6-12 months after treatment ends.

3. What are the most serious side effects?
Rare but serious liver damage (hepatotoxicity). Stop immediately and seek medical attention for yellowing of skin/eyes, dark urine, persistent nausea, or right upper abdominal pain. Taste disturbance (loss of taste/metallic taste) occurs in 0.5-3% of patients but is usually reversible.

4. Do I need blood tests before and during treatment?
Yes, mandatory baseline liver function tests (LFTs) before starting Terbijey 250. Repeat LFTs at 4-6 weeks of treatment. Discontinue if LFTs become significantly elevated (>3x normal) or if liver injury symptoms develop.
